Lucknow: Samajwadi party on Thursday said it would bring a no-confidence motion against the BSP government in the Uttar Pradesh Assembly during the session from November 21.

"We will bring no-confidence motion in the House against the corrupt BSP government," Leader of Opposition Shivpal Singh Yadav told reporters here. He alleged that be it law and order or development, both had seen a deteriorating trend in the current regime. Yadav claimed that only his party was capable of dealing with the situation. He alleged that more than Rs 40,000 crore were spent on construction of memorials and parks.
